Because chemicals are toxic, they are additionally potentially harmful to human beings, animals, various other organisms, and the environment. Individuals that make use of pesticides or routinely come in call with them should recognize the relative poisoning, potential wellness effects, and preventative steps to minimize direct exposure to the products they use. Hazard, or threat, of making use of chemicals is the capacity for injury, or the degree of threat associated with making use of a chemical under an offered set of problems.

The poisoning of a specific chemical is determined by subjecting test pets to differing dosages of the energetic ingredient (a.i.) and each of its formulated products. The active component is the chemical part in the chemical item that manages the parasite. By recognizing the distinction in poisoning levels of chemicals, a user can decrease the potential hazard by selecting the pesticide with the most affordable toxicity that will regulate the bug.


Nonetheless, applicators can reduce or virtually get rid of exposure-- and hence minimize risk-- by complying with the tag guidelines, utilizing individual protective garments and devices (PPE), and handling the pesticide effectively. Even more than 95 percent of all pesticide direct exposures come from dermal exposure, primarily to the hands and forearms. By putting on a pair of unlined, chemical-resistant handwear covers, this kind of direct exposure can be nearly eliminated.


The damaging results that happen from a single exposure by any course of access are called "acute results." The four courses of exposure are facial (skin), inhalation (lungs), dental (mouth), and the eyes. Intense poisoning is figured out by examining the dermal toxicity, inhalation poisoning, and oral toxicity of test animals.

Severe poisoning is determined as the amount or focus of a toxicant-- the a.i.-- needed to eliminate half of the pets in an examination population. This step is usually expressed as the LD50 (lethal dose 50) or the LC50 (dangerous focus 50). Additionally, the LD50 and LC50 worths are based upon a solitary dosage and are videotaped in milligrams of pesticide per kilogram of body weight (mg/kg) of the guinea pig or partially per million (ppm).


The reduced the LD50 or LC50 worth of a pesticide product, the better its toxicity to people and pets. Pesticides with a high LD50 are the least harmful to humans if used according to the instructions on the product label. The chronic poisoning of a chemical is determined by subjecting guinea pig to long-lasting exposure to the energetic ingredient.


The persistent toxicity of a pesticide is harder than acute poisoning to establish via research laboratory evaluation. Products are categorized on the basis of their family member acute poisoning (their LD50 or LC50 worths). Chemicals that are classified as highly hazardous (Toxicity Classification I) on the basis of either dental, facial, or inhalation poisoning should have the signal words DANGER and toxin printed in red with a head and crossbones sign prominently displayed on the front panel of the package label.




The severe (solitary dose) oral LD50 for pesticide items in this team varies from a trace quantity to 50 mg/kg. Direct exposure of a few drops of a material taken by mouth could be fatal to a 150-pound person. https://cziosly-czoirds-spruty.yolasite.com/. Some chemical products have simply the signal word risk, which tells you absolutely nothing regarding the acute toxicity, simply that the item can cause serious eye damage or severe skin inflammation

The signs of chemical poisoning can vary from a moderate skin inflammation to coma and even fatality.


People likewise vary in their level of sensitivity to different degrees of these chemicals. Some people might reveal no response to a direct exposure that might cause serious illness in others (exterminator DC). Due to prospective health and wellness worries, pesticide users and trainers need to identify the common indicators and symptoms of chemical poisoning. The effects, or signs, of pesticide poisoning can be broadly specified as either topical or systemic.

Dermatitis, or inflammation of the skin, is approved as one of the most commonly reported topical impact connected with pesticide exposure. Signs of dermatitis range from reddening of the skin to breakouts and/or blisters. Some individuals tend to cough, hiss, or sneeze when exposed to chemical sprays. Some people respond to the solid smell and annoying effects of oil extracts utilized as service providers in chemical items.




This signs and symptom usually subsides within a few mins after a person is eliminated from the direct exposure to the irritant. However, a reaction to a chemical product that causes a person not just to sneeze and cough yet additionally to establish serious intense respiratory signs is most likely to be a true hypersensitivity or allergy.


Systemic impacts are fairly different from topical results. They commonly take place away from the original factor of get in touch with as a result of the chemical being taken in into and distributed throughout the body.
